The Three Doctors Audio CD
Jo glanced at the Doctor. ‘Things must be pretty serious then’. ‘They are, Jo. Very serious indeed. The whole of the Universe is in danger’.
This is the most amazing “Who” adventure yet, in which Doctors One, Two and Three cross Time and Space and come together to fight a ruthlessly dangerous enemy – Omega.
Once a Time Lord, now exiled to a black hole in space, Omega is seeking a bitter and deadly revenge against the whole Universe…
Katy Manning reads Terrance Dicks’ complete and unabridged novelisation, first published by Target Books in 1975.
Released 8 April 2010
